🩺 Clinical
Carisoprodol is used with rest, physical therapy, and other measures to relax muscles and relieve pain and discomfort caused by strains, sprains, and other muscle injuries. Carisoprodol is in a class of medications called skeletal muscle relaxants. It works by acting in the brain and nervous system to allow the muscles to relax.

What "drug for further processing" means
FDA lists this package under the "drug for further processing" marketing category: Actavis Pharma, Inc. supplies it to other companies for further processing or repackaging (blister cards that are later repackaged or co-packaged are a common example). The units themselves are a finished dosage form — which is why pricing or Medicaid data can still appear — but this exact package code may not be the presentation a retail pharmacy dispenses.
